My turn to contribute.

Heading into SF.

Booked hotel there. The Grant Plaza Hotel. Will be in SF for 4 days 3 nights.

Booked Southwest to fly from SFO to LAS.

Hotel booked there for the night is Luxor.

Next day will head out to Kanab, UT. Booked the Holiday Inn Express there. Will use Kanab as a base to explore all the four national parks and most importantly, GC North Rim. Very few people go to North Rim. The usual Zion NP, Bryce Canyon NP and if got time, will visit Horseshoe bend and the Vermillion Cliffs.

Drive back to LV. Might ssrr Valley of Fire SP and Lake Meade scenic drive. Booked the hotel opposite the Luxor. The Excalibur.

Next day early in the morning, fly to Chicago with UA. Siong siah. 3hr flight. This part onwards is company training trip. Wife coming with me. Will tour Chicago with their greeter service. Then wife fly back and I head out to Iowa.

Erwin, what I mean is tiering, eg. usd120, usd100, usd80, etc. Specific seats will not be assigned at tix4tonite.

cormet, saving varies, but usually they will show it to you at the display there.

alexljy, must go down to check the shows availability. But most hotels at vegas don't offer free internet anyway.

Buffet in vegas is ok, nothing too fantastic. Have tried paris, flamingo, mirage, bellagio, planet hollywood. They don't serve sashimi, and usually I'll just whack the crab legs. carvings are nothing special.

MGM buffet was decent. Tried their bfast and lunch buffet as I had 2 free buffets that came with my stay.

Anyway, the buffet for buffets is not exactly cheap imo. Isn't it like 50usd for a 1 day pass? How many buffets can you eat in a 24hour span? 3 at most? There's SO much good food in Vegas! Some Michelin starred restaurants also go for like 30% discounts at the tix4tonight booths. Buffet @ Flamingo was 70% off once. Would definitely recommend you to try 1 of those Michelin starred restaurants. Much cheaper over in Vegas as compared to S'pore. Those celebrity chef restaurants in MBS over here are hell exp.
Joel Robuchon @ MGM, a 3 Michelin star restaurant have a 3 course set for 50usd. not sure if they still have it now. that was about 1month ago.

You can also hunt for happy hour specials, some places have happy hour that starts from like 11pm, up to 6am. Like steak and hashbrown(their hashbrown is like rosti) for 8usd?

I went into Wynn to take a look at the spread. Their crab legs were huge. Spread looked really good, better than MGM for sure. In fact there was quite a queue when I was there at 6+pm. Their dinner buffet usually starts at 4.30pm so do check the exact timings.
